Understanding Real-Time Parking Availability Tracking

In urban areas, tracking parking availability real time has become essential for efficient traffic management and user convenience. This process involves utilizing sensors, mobile apps, and data analytics to monitor the occupancy of parking spaces. Typically, cities install IoT-enabled sensors in parking bays, which collect data on whether a spot is occupied or vacant. This information is then transmitted to a centralized system, allowing drivers to access real-time updates through mobile applications or digital signage.

The motivation behind implementing real-time tracking systems is multifaceted. Cities aim to reduce congestion caused by drivers circling to find parking, which can account for up to 30% of urban traffic. For instance, a study from San Francisco revealed that improved parking availability information reduced circling time by 43%. To effectively deploy these systems, municipalities need to invest in technology—often ranging from $500,000 to $2 million, depending on scale—and establish a clear legal framework for data privacy and security.

PARKING-SPECIFIC INSIGHT: The Importance of Real-Time Tracking

In urban environments, the need for accurate parking availability real time tracking is critical. With the rapid increase in vehicle ownership and urban density, traditional parking management systems often fall short. In parking lots and garages, real-time data can indicate how many spots are available, reducing the time drivers spend searching for a space. This information is essential in high-demand areas where the competition for limited spots can lead to congestion and frustration. Street parking and metered zones benefit similarly; dynamically updated availability can guide drivers directly to open bays, mitigating the risk of double parking or illegal stops.

However, relying solely on technology can lead to pitfalls. For instance, inaccuracies in sensor data or network failures can mislead drivers, compounding the issues of congestion and wasted time. Furthermore, the patterns of parking behavior—such as peak hours or popular event times—need to be analyzed to optimize the allocation of spaces. Understanding and addressing these unique risks is crucial for effective management within a city’s parking ecosystem.
